gifts2017

Подсистема "Управление отчетами" для 8.2

Опубликовал Вячеслав Обыденный (kruck) в раздел Программирование - Практика программирования

Подсистема "Управление отчетами" - удобное средство для управления доступом пользователей к внутренним и внешним отчетам и их настройкам, создания и редактирования настроек, а так же хранения отчетов в виде файла внешней обработки или схемы компоновки данных. Может быть легко интегрирована в любую конфигурацию.

Назначение и возможности:

- Позволяет хранить в базе данных внешние отчеты и схемы компоновки данных (СКД) и настройки компоновки данных (НКД).

- Все используемые отчеты (отчеты из конфигурации, внешние отчеты, СКД) хранятся в едином справочнике.

- Позволяет хранить и использовать НКД для уже существующих внутренних и внешних отчетов.

- Быстро редактировать отчеты и их настройки, не пребегая к обновлению базы данных.

- Настраивать доступ к отчетам как в режиме "отчет пользователям", так и в режиме "пользователю отчеты".

- Настраивать доступ к различным НКД одного отчета.

- Настраивать доступ к отдельным элементам НКД (выбранные поля, отборы, сортировка и т.п.)

- Запрещать удаление и изменение предопределенных отборов (обязательных).

- Автоматически создавать отбор по пользователю.

 

Рекомендации к использованию:

- управленческая база данных с частыми изменениями в отчетах и добавлениями новых отчетов.

- текучка кадров (пользователей).

- любая база данных на 1С.

 

Особенности интеграции:

- В вашей конфигурации должен присутствовать справочник "Пользователи" и функция "глЗначениеПеременной()".

- При сравнении и объединении необходимо отметить все элементы подсистемы Управление отчетами кроме справочника "Пользователи".

 

Особенности использования:

   В конфигурации предусмотрена обработка для первоначального заполнения справочника "Отчеты". Справочник можно заполнить как отчетами из конфигурации так и внешними отчетами.

   При создании нового элемента справочника Отчеты необходимо выбрать вид отчета: отчет - отчет из конфигурации; внешний отчет; СКД - схема компоновки данных, предварительно выгруженная в XML файл из формы редактирования схемы компоновки данных в конфигураторе.

   Для настройки доступа к отчетам и для использования отчетов предназначена общая форма "Отчеты пользователей", которая должна быть предварительно включена в интерфейс.

Скачать файлы

Наименование Файл Версия Размер
Подсистема "Управление отчетами 1.2" 37
.cf 110,84Kb
08.08.12
37
.cf 110,84Kb Скачать
Подсистема "Управление отчетами" 25
.cf 105,16Kb
08.08.12
25
.cf 105,16Kb Скачать

См. также

Подписаться Добавить вознаграждение
Комментарии
1. Кирилл (kiros) 13.07.12 13:04
Удобная штука, у нас несколько попроще было реализовано, но и возможностей гораздо меньше. Всегда хотел доделать приблизительно так же, но .... т.ч. беру на заметку. Спасибо.
2. NPMar (NPMar) 18.07.12 10:16
Спасибо большое! Очень нужная обработка! Обязательно скачаю. особенно нравится то, что подходит для любой конфигурации. Такое бывает очень редко.
3. EfiopReal (Созинов) 18.07.12 10:38
Спасибо за подсистему, может тоже буду использовать.
4. Вячеслав Обыденный (kruck) 18.07.12 10:39
Скоро будут новые дополнения. А в дальнейшем формирование отчетов с видом СКД с использованием внешнего набора данных.
5. Вячеслав Обыденный (kruck) 08.08.12 09:42
Добавил новый релиз 1.2:
1. Для отчетов СКД добавлено сохранение пользовательских настроек.
2. Параметры периода вынесены в форму для удобства.
3. Избавился от лишних объектов метаданных (перечисления, картинки, роли). Релиз не предназначен для обновления предыдущего - будет потеря данных.